The governing board has the following powers and duties:

(1)To manage the affairs, property, and patients of the hospital and all matters relating to the government, discipline, contracts, and the finances of the hospital.
(2)To make rules and regulations for the operation of the hospital.
(3)To meet monthly, inspect the hospital, and hold the board's annual meeting in July of each year.
(4)To keep the books and accounts of the hospital and keep minutes of the board's proceedings. All records are open to the inspection of the board's members, the county executives of the counties owning or contracting with the hospital, the state board of accounts, and other public agencies authorized by law to inspect the hospital.
(5)To adopt an annual budget for the hospital.
